is not the first time highlights the benefits of green tea
for women who have passed
their menopause: a recent study by the Center Health Sciences Texas Tech University
(United States) not only highlighted in this sense the benefits of this ancient tea but alsoTai Chi, discipline also traditional and oriental origin.
Green tea contains many polyphenolsKnown antioxidants
plant, which already has proven itsevidence beneficial effects on human health : those who regularly take this drink have lower risk of major chronic degenerative diseases such as cardiovascular disease and osteoporosis
.The researcher Chawan-Li Shen has studied a group of postmenopausal women and potential of green tea and Tai Chi as a whole. At work closely followed 171 women with an average age of 57 years who already had
weak bones and osteoporosis
infancy.- Thus, were divided into four groups: one consumed 500 mg per day of green tea polyphenols (no Tai Chi), the other was given placebo and were instructed to practice Tai Chi, another placebo only without the discipline as a last, was told to take the same amount of green tea and the same practice of Tai Chi .
- In general, we found that the latter group
- (whose dose of green tea was between 4 to 6 cups per day) had best indicators of bone health at 3 and 6 months . In a similar way,
